// Copyright (c) 2012-2017 VideoStitch SAS
// Copyright (c) 2018 stitchEm
#ifndef PNGREADER_HPP_
#define PNGREADER_HPP_
#include <string>
#include <stdint.h>
#include <vector>
#ifndef PNGLIB_UNSUPPORTED
#ifdef _MSC_VER
#include <png.h>
#else
#include <libpng16/png.h>
#endif
#endif
namespace VideoStitch {
namespace Util {
/**
* A class to read PNGs.
* Not thread safe.
*/
class PngReader {
public:
PngReader();
/**
* Read a PNG with the given size.
* @param filename file to read from.
* @param width Expected image width.
* @param height Expected image height.
* @param data buffer to hold the output. Should be of size width * height * 4.
* @return true on success.
*/
static bool readRGBAFromFile(const char* filename, int64_t width, int64_t height, void* data);
/**
* Read a PNG with the given size.
* @param filename file to read from.
* @param width The image width.
* @param height The image height.
* @param data Vector to hold the output. Should be of size width * height * 4.
* @return true on success.
*/
static bool readRGBAFromFile(const char* filename, int64_t& width, int64_t& height, std::vector<unsigned char>& data);
/**
* Read a monochrome PNG with the given size.
* @param filename file to read from.
* @param width Expected image width.
* @param height Expected image height.
* @param data buffer to hold the output. Should be of size width * height.
* @return true on success.
*/
static bool readMonochromeFromFile(const char* filename, int64_t width, int64_t height, void* data);
/**
* Read a mask (colormapped) PNG with the given size from memory.
* @param input data to read from.
* @param inputLen Size of @a data.
* @param width On output, contains the image width.
* @param height On output, contains the image height.
* @param data buffer that will be malloc()ed to hold the output.
* @return true on success.
*/
static bool readMaskFromMemory(const unsigned char* input, size_t inputLen, int64_t& width, int64_t& height,
void** data);
/**
* Write a mask (2- color colormapped) PNG with the given size to memory. Only values are 0 and 1.
* @param output Output buffer.
* @param width Expected image width.
* @param height Expected image height.
* @param data buffer that holds the input. Should be of size width * height.
* @return true on success.
*/
static bool writeMaskToMemory(std::string& output, int64_t width, int64_t height, const void* data);
/**
* Write a PNG with the given size.
* @param filename file to write to.
* @param width Image width.
* @param height Image height.
* @param data RGBA buffer that holds the output. Should be of size width * height * 4.
* @return true on success.
*/
static bool writeRGBAToFile(const char* filename, int64_t width, int64_t height, const void* data);
/**
* @brief Write a PNG given the size (intended to work with a cv::Mat CV_8UC3)
* @param filename: output filename
* @param data: BGR buffer that holds the input. Should be of size width * height 3 bytes channels continuous
* @return true on success
*/
static bool writeBGRToFile(const char* filename, int64_t width, int64_t height, const void* data);
/**
* Write a PNG of mono (8UC1)
* @param filename file to write to.
* @param width Image width.
* @param height Image height.
* @param data buffer that holds the output. Should be of size width * height.
* @return true on success.
*/
static bool writeMonochromToFile(const char* filename, int64_t width, int64_t height, const void* data);
/**
* Write a PNG of mono (16UC1)
* @param filename file to write to.
* @param width Image width.
* @param height Image height.
* @param data buffer that holds the output. Should be of size width * height.
* @return true on success.
*/
static bool writeMonochrome16ToFile(const char* filename, int64_t width, int64_t height, const void* data);
private:
#ifndef PNGLIB_UNSUPPORTED
// TODO: remove ifdef, Waiting for libs...
static png_image image;
#endif
};
} // namespace Util
} // namespace VideoStitch
#endif
